Why Getting Vertical Video Dimensions Right Matters

Vertical dimensions set the boundaries for every creative decision, including camera framing, captions, logos, and product overlays. For TikTok, Instagram Reels, and YouTube Shorts, the usual starting point is 9:16 at 1080 × 1920 pixels, a format covered in PostJay's 2026 dimensions guide.

A correctly sized canvas can still produce a weak upload. The platform may place captions, usernames, action buttons, and other controls over the frame. Feed previews and profile grids can also crop the composition, so a subject or headline that looks fine in the master may lose context after publishing.

The cost of a correct-looking export

Build the sequence in the target format before adding graphics. A 9:16 timeline prevents black bars and limits major reframing, but it does not reserve space for interface overlays. Keep faces, subtitles, logos, and calls to action inside a practical safe area, then check the exported file in each intended placement.

A producer should verify more than width and height:

  • Canvas: Does the project use the intended pixel dimensions?
  • Placement: Will the video run full-screen, in a feed, or inside a profile grid?
  • Composition: Do the subject and key messages remain clear beneath platform controls?
  • Delivery: Can the platform process the codec, file type, and bitrate reliably?

The trade-off is simple. Tighter framing can make a clip feel immediate, while extra breathing room protects important details during cropping and UI changes. A stable master gives captions, b-roll, logos, and calls to action a consistent frame, reducing repairs after every upload. Understanding Aspect Ratio, Resolution, and Pixels

These terms describe different parts of the same file.

Aspect ratio is the shape of the frame, expressed as width relative to height. A 9:16 composition is nine units wide for every sixteen units tall. Resolution describes the actual pixel dimensions, written as width × height. A 9:16 file might be 1080 × 1920, while another file can keep the same shape at a smaller size.

Pixels are the individual points that form the image. More pixels can preserve finer detail when the aspect ratio stays consistent, but resolution and aspect ratio still need to be chosen separately. A file can have the right shape at the wrong size, or the right size in the wrong shape.

A practical example

A vertical master at 1080 × 1920 pixels contains 2,073,600 total pixels. It keeps the 9:16 shape while providing a Full HD portrait canvas suitable for full-screen mobile playback. The important distinction is simple:

  1. Choose the shape first, such as 9:16.
  2. Set the actual canvas, such as 1080 × 1920.
  3. Compose the subject and overlays inside that canvas.
  4. Export without changing the frame dimensions during encoding.

The Vertical Format Family at a Glance

Vertical video is a format family, not one universal rectangle. Choose the canvas based on whether viewers watch in a full-screen player, a feed, or a profile preview.

9:16 at 1080 × 1920 remains the practical master for TikTok, Reels, Stories, Shorts, and other full-screen mobile placements. 4:5 at 1080 × 1350 works better in feed placements, where the taller frame occupies more scrolling space without forcing full-screen playback. 1:1 at 1080 × 1080 still fits square feeds and carousel video.

3:4 fills the gap between those formats. A 3:4 at 1080 × 1440 canvas provides more width than 4:5 while retaining a vertical presentation. Some workflows render the same shape at 720 × 960, as documented in SleekPost's vertical dimensions guide. That extra width can help product demonstrations, talking-head framing, and feed previews, but it will not fill a 9:16 player without cropping or added space.

Aspect Ratio Pixel Dimensions Best For
9:16 1080 × 1920 TikTok, Reels, Stories, Shorts, full-screen mobile video
4:5 1080 × 1350 Instagram and Facebook feed placements
1:1 1080 × 1080 Square feeds, carousel video, broad compatibility
3:4 720 × 960 or 1080 × 1440 Pinterest-style layouts and selected vertical feed previews

Use 9:16 when one master must cover full-screen playback. Build 4:5 or 3:4 versions when the campaign prioritizes feed visibility, product framing, or a platform preview that would crop the taller canvas. Safe Zones and Platform UI Overlays

A compliant canvas can still produce a poor creative if important elements sit underneath interface chrome. TikTok, Reels, and Shorts place controls around the frame, and those controls can change depending on whether the video appears in full-screen playback, a feed preview, or a profile grid.

A workable starting template reserves the top 15% to 20% for profile information and platform controls. The bottom 25% to 30% is particularly risky on TikTok and Reels because captions, descriptions, audio information, and engagement controls compete for that space. Reels and TikTok also place an action stack along the right edge, occupying roughly 8% to 10% of the frame width.

Build a protected composition

For cross-platform work, keep essential text, logos, faces, and calls to action inside a centered core of about 60% of the frame width and 70% of its height. This isn't a substitute for checking the live preview, but it creates a reliable first pass.

Platform differences still matter:

  • TikTok: Keep headlines away from the upper band and keep subtitles clear of the lower caption area. The right rail can cover product details or on-screen buttons.
  • Instagram Reels: Protect the lower area from captions and the right side from the like, comment, share, and remix stack. Profile-grid previews can also crop the composition differently.
  • YouTube Shorts: Reserve space near the top for the title and interface. Mobile previews may also need extra care around the iOS Dynamic Island notch safe area.

Practical rule: If the message matters, place it where the platform can't hide it, then verify it in the actual upload preview.

Platform Cheat-Sheet for TikTok, Reels, and Shorts

The safest shared master for the three major short-form destinations is 1080 × 1920, 9:16, MP4. Platform settings diverge after that, especially around codec options, upload limits, duration, and recommended bitrate.

Platform Resolution Aspect Ratio Codec Bitrate Frame Rate Max File Size Max Duration
TikTok 1080 × 1920 9:16 H.264 Around 5 to 10 Mbps 30fps baseline, 60fps supported 287.6MB 10 minutes
Reels 1080 × 1920 9:16 preferred H.264 6 to 10 Mbps 30fps 4GB 3 minutes
Shorts 1080 × 1920 9:16 H.264 or H.265 8 to 12 Mbps 30 to 60fps Not specified in the verified data 60 seconds

TikTok's 540 × 960 minimum for some vertical ads shows why 1080 × 1920 should be treated as the practical default, not the absolute floor (ClickAnalytic's TikTok aspect-ratio guide). Instagram guidance also recommends 1080 × 1920 for Reels and Stories, rather than using feed-oriented 4:5 or 1:1 dimensions (Omnifit's Instagram dimensions guide).

All three workflows should use an MP4 container. For audio, use AAC-LC at 48kHz stereo, with a loudness target of -14 LUFS. Reels can also support 1080 × 1350 at 4:5 for feed delivery, while Shorts can scale 1080 × 1080 cleanly when a square asset is required.

File Formats, Codecs, and Bitrate Recommendations

For direct social uploads, MP4 with H.264 video remains the safest production choice. It encodes quickly, plays across a broad range of devices, and is less likely to create an ingest problem than a large editing master.

H.265, also called HEVC, can preserve comparable quality at roughly 40% smaller file size, which helps when an upload approaches a platform limit. The trade-off is compatibility, especially on older Android hardware and in inconsistent platform processing pipelines. AV1 is emerging in YouTube workflows, but it remains an uncertain choice for TikTok and Reels delivery in 2026.

Choose frame rate by motion

Use 30fps for talking heads, interviews, tutorials, and most lifestyle clips. Choose 60fps for sports, dance, gaming, or fast camera movement when smoother motion is worth the larger file.

Resolution Codec Container Recommended Bitrate Frame Rate Use Case
1080 × 1920 H.264 MP4 8 to 10 Mbps 30fps Standard social delivery
1080 × 1920 H.264 MP4 10 to 15 Mbps 60fps Motion-heavy clips
1080 × 1920 H.265 MP4 Lower than H.264 equivalent 30fps Smaller uploads where supported
720 × 1280 H.264 MP4 5 to 7 Mbps 30fps Lighter delivery and previews

Audio should be AAC-LC, 48kHz, stereo, 192 to 256 kbps. Keep the master in a high-quality editing format if you need it for future work, but transcode the upload copy to MP4 before publishing.

Export Settings for RemotionAI and Similar Tools

Set the composition before adding graphics. Use 1080 × 1920, 30fps, and an aspectRatio of "9:16" for TikTok, Reels, and Shorts. Choose 60fps only when the source footage and motion design require smoother playback. Matching the preview to the delivery frame prevents captions, faces, and product overlays from shifting during export.

Property TikTok Reels Shorts
Width 1080 1080 1080
Height 1920 1920 1920
Frame rate 30fps 30fps 30fps
Aspect ratio "9:16" "9:16" "9:16"
Video bitrate 8 Mbps 8 Mbps 8 Mbps
Audio bitrate 192 kbps AAC 192 kbps AAC 192 kbps AAC
Codec H.264 H.264 H.264 or H.265
Pixel format yuv420p yuv420p yuv420p
Container MP4 MP4 MP4

Keep captions and key graphics inside the platform's safe area, even when the composition dimensions are correct. The preview can look clean while interface controls cover text after upload, so check the exported file on a phone before publishing.

Save separate presets for each platform, even when their current values match. Future changes to duration, codec, or bitrate then stay isolated. In After Effects, FFmpeg, or Remotion, use portrait dimensions, the chosen frame rate, H.264 or H.265, yuv420p, AAC audio, and an MP4 container. When to Use 3:4 or 4:5 Instead of 9:16

Full-screen playback is not always the placement goal. For Instagram or Facebook feed posts, 4:5 at 1080 × 1350 occupies more feed space than a square asset without requiring viewers to open a full-screen player.

Choose 4:5 when viewers primarily scroll a feed, the clip appears in a carousel or article, or the subject needs a wider frame. Product demonstrations often benefit from the added width, which can keep the product, a hand, and supporting text visible without an aggressive crop.

3:4 provides more height than 4:5 while staying wider than 9:16. It suits Pinterest-style product showcases and selected feed previews where extra headroom gives overlay text more room. Practical 3:4 output sizes include 720 × 960 and 1080 × 1440, as outlined in this vertical video dimensions guide.

Keep 4:5 separate from full-screen Reels, TikTok's For You feed, and Shorts. Those placements are designed for 9:16 playback. Maintain a 9:16 master, then create a dedicated feed crop when the placement requires it. Check faces, product edges, and text in the cropped composition before rendering.

Common Export Mistakes and How to Fix Them

Most failed exports come from a mismatch between the project and the destination, not from complicated production problems.

  1. Square project: Exporting at 1080 × 1080 forces a platform or editor to decide how the image should fill a portrait player. Build the primary composition natively at 1080 × 1920.
  2. Ignored safe zones: Captions, usernames, and action controls can cover edge content. Keep critical information inside the protected center and check the live preview.
  3. Editing master uploaded directly: ProRes and MOV files are useful for post-production, but MP4 with H.264 is the practical upload format for broad compatibility and manageable file size.
  4. Mismatched frame rates: If the source is 24fps and the export is 30fps, motion can look uneven. Match the output to the project and source unless you have a deliberate conversion workflow.
  5. Wrong bitrate: Excessive bitrate creates unnecessarily large files, while too little data produces blocky detail. For 1080p social delivery, a target around 8 Mbps is a dependable starting point.

Before rendering: Confirm the canvas, frame rate, safe zones, codec, container, audio, and destination placement in one pre-flight pass.

Quick Reference Card

Use this as the short version when a deadline is close.

Spec TikTok Reels Shorts Universal
Primary canvas 1080 × 1920 1080 × 1920 1080 × 1920 9:16
Feed alternative None specified 1080 × 1350, 4:5 1080 × 1080 scales cleanly Create a separate crop
Container MP4 MP4 MP4 MP4
Codec H.264 H.264 H.264 or H.265 H.264 for compatibility
Frame rate 30fps baseline 30fps 30 to 60fps Match the source
Bitrate starting point 8 Mbps 8 Mbps 8 Mbps 8 to 10 Mbps
Safe top margin 15% to 20% 15% to 20% Around 15% Protect the upper band
Safe bottom margin 25% to 30% 25% to 30% Around 25% Protect captions and controls
